Machine Learning and Neural Networks – Minds Mastering Machines London

Oliver Zeigermann at the new ML and AI Conference in London October 2017:

„Machine Learning with JavaScript in the browser – An overview“

Minds Mastering Machines London 2017

The main language for machine learning has been Python for quite a while and the platform for training models has been servers, preferably with many powerful GPUs.

However, a browser running JavaScript is especially interesting when you want to visualize results or intermediate steps of machine learning processes in a truly interactive way. This can be both interesting for education as well as for debugging your models.

The browser can also be a platform for making interferences or predictions based on models that have been trained offline by much more powerful machines. This can be helpful to bring machine learning to a zero installation environment and thus closer to potential non technical user.

In this talk Oliver will introduce you to the TensorFlow Playground that helps to understand how machine learning with deep neural networks works. To better understand how specific neural networks make their inferences, there are also some great browser based visualizations, among them ConvNet.js and tsne.js. We will also have a look at them. Finally, you will see how to make inferences in the browser using real Keras based models that can even make use of GPUs.

Oliver’s presentation on Youtube: Machine Learning - Minds Mastering Machines London 2017

„Neural Networks for Beginners“

Minds Mastering Machines London 2017

Neural Networks for Beginners
Speaker: Oliver Zeigermann
Minds Mastering Machines – M3 London, 9 – 11 October
October 9, 2017
London, 30 Euston Rd, United Kingdom

Oliver’s talk on Youtube

In this talk, we will go on a journey into the wonderful world of artificial neural networks. From the concepts that made these learning systems possible to their latest evolution (deep learning), we will cover the most important aspects of artificial neural networks. We will be covering the fundamental parts of neural networks, how learning happens, types of learning and different types of networks. The talk will be theoretical in nature but we will liven it up with some practical examples and tips. No previous experience with artificial neural networks is required.

Oliver’s talk on Youtube: Neural Networks for Beginners

 

Website M3 London

follow us on Twitter – @embarced

Leave a Reply